Exploring Nature’s Wonders in Kasane
Kasane serves as a gateway to some of nature’s most breathtaking marvels, attracting adventurers and nature lovers alike. Whether you’re gazing at the mighty Zambezi River or exploring the lush landscapes of Chobe National Park, there are countless ways to immerse yourself in the natural beauty of this region. Here’s what you can do:
- Chobe National park safari: Embark on a thrilling game drive at sunrise or sunset for the best chances to see elephants, lions, and diverse wildlife.
- Boat Cruises: Relax on a river cruise to witness hippos, crocodiles, and vibrant birdlife while enjoying the stunning scenery.
- Fishing Excursions: Try your hand at fishing in the Zambezi River, famous for its tiger fish, while taking in the tranquility of the surroundings.
- Sunset Views: Capture breathtaking sunsets over the river, a perfect photo opportunity that will leave you in awe of nature’s palette.
- Cultural Experiences: Engage with local communities to learn about their customs and connection to the land, making your visit not only scenic but culturally enriching.

Activity | Duration | Best Time |
---|---|---|
Game Drive | 3-4 hours | Early morning or late afternoon |
Boat Cruise | 2 hours | Late afternoon |
Fishing Trip | Half day | All year round |

Cultural Experiences and Community Engagement in Kasane
In Kasane, cultural experiences and community engagement offer a rich tapestry of local life that invites both visitors and residents to connect on a deeper level. Engage with the Bayei and Basubiya tribes through workshops that showcase their traditional craftsmanship, such as basket weaving and pottery making. These hands-on sessions not only create unique souvenirs but also provide insights into the rich history and cultural significance behind each craft.
